6 page story "The Cosmos Strain"

Genre Horror
Script Michael Kaluta [as Steve Stern]
Pencils Michael Kaluta
Inks Michael Kaluta
Notes Story credited to Steve Stern. The Steve Stern name is believed to be a house name. It appears nowhere else, nor for any other company and it was used at Skywald only twice, with artists closely related through their fanzine work—Michael Kaluta & Jeff Jones. (Richard Arndt).
Reprinted in Nightmare (Skywald, 1970 series) #21 (October 1974)
